Job Title: Associate Manager, Global Brand Marketing - Call of Duty 

Reporting To: Senior Marketing Manager, Global Consumer Marketing, Call of Duty 

Department: Marketing  

Location: Santa Monica, CA  

 

Job Description: 
We are seeking a dedicated Associate Manager, Consumer Marketing to join our team in Santa Monica, CA. This unique opportunity will allow you to work with one of the world's most recognized entertainment franchises, consistently delivering successful marketing initiatives that resonate globally. As a pivotal member of our Consumer Marketing team, you will devise and execute top-notch marketing strategies and consumer-facing campaigns, ensuring the achievement of our brand objectives. 

 
Work closely with our Product Marketing team to drive marketing Go-To-Market plans for AAA franchise titles, including Call of Duty: Warzone. Take charge of managing top-tier creative agencies, ensuring that all marketing materials developed and approved are in strict alignment with our brand visionThe ideal candidate will have a proven track record of thinking ahead, working both independently and collaboratively, and contributing cross-functionally to drive business success. Impeccable project management skills and creative instinct sit at the core of this role. In this role, you will contribute at the strategic level to drive key marketing initiatives, use data and learnings to push creative boundaries, interface with our development partners and inspire our creative partners.    

 

A passion and knowledge of the video gaming industry and driving creative innovation is a must, as well as experience working on innovative marketing programs and experience using analytics to drive marketing decisions. 

 

Responsibilities: 

  • Assist the Consumer Marketing team in managing global brand marketing plans, creative executions, and production processes for TV/Digital advertising, trailers, visual identity, media integrations, events, social, CRM activities, and commercial promotions. 

  • Support the Senior Marketing Manager in the day-to-day management of external agencies and internal creative teams, ensuring all ideas and communications are on strategy. 

  • Prepare materials and facilitate communications from creative briefs and subsequent creative reviews with key cross-functional teams, game studios, and executive collaborators. 

  • Analyze marketing asset performance, track results, and consolidate findings to identify and apply best practices and learnings to future plans. 

  • Work with studio team to create marketing assets, such as scheduling, sourcing in-game assets, prioritizing content, managing game builds, securing legal clearance, and updating creative partners. 

  • Collaborate with commercial teams and first-party partners to develop and implement promotional campaigns across platforms (i.e., PSN, XBOX, Battle.net, Steam, etc,) as well as retail merchandising. 

  • Drive project management by coordinating with cross-functional teams, studio personnel, and creative agencies to track deadlines, manage production schedules, and ensure timely delivery of assets globally. 

  • Manage a multi-million-dollar production budget, processing estimates and invoices, and tracking costs to ensure budget adherence throughout the year. 

Requirements: 

  • Bachelor’s Degree 

  • 3+ years experience in brand marketing, creative agency account management and/or video game industry 

  • Proven experience building integrated campaigns blending traditional, digital, social, and influencer marketing; performance marketing experience is a plus 

  • Strong project management skills, analytical abilities, and capability to work across multiple teams 

  • Eager to learn new markets quickly and adapt to changing dynamics and competitive landscapes 

  • Passion for gaming, with an understanding of gaming communities and industry trends 

  • Exceptional analytical and communication skills (verbal and written) 

  • Strong interpersonal and relationship management skills 

  • Driven, self-motivated, and proactive 

  • Well-organized and diligent 

  • Comfortable working in a fast-paced environment

Founded in 1979, Activision continues to disrupt the world of entertainment with its extensive roster of epic blockbuster games -- Pitfall®, Tony Hawk®, Guitar Hero®, Crash Bandicoot™, Skylanders™, Bungie’s Destiny and Call of Duty.®


As the leading worldwide developer, publisher and distributor of interactive entertainment and products on consoles, mobile and PC, our “press start” is simple: delight players around the world with innovative, fun, thrilling, and engaging entertainment experiences.


Activision is headquartered in Santa Monica, and publishes globally in markets including U.S., Canada, Brazil, Mexico, the United Kingdom, France, Germany, Ireland, Poland, Sweden, Spain, Denmark, the Netherlands, New Zealand, Australia, Singapore, mainland China, Hong Kong and the region of Taiwan.
